Hello Dr. I am 36 years old. Having hypothyroidism and high blood pressure. And on medications. I am noticing from 2 months that after my periods from 9 th to 12 th day very light brown discharge comes. My periods are regular .no pain in my periods. I am very nervous. Is it normal. After 12 th day. It's completely gone. What should I do? Why its happening?
